‘Jurassic World 2’ to Have Nearly Twice as Much as the Production Budget of ‘Jurassic World,’ Confirms Director!

“Jurassic World 2” will not have Colin Trevorrow as director despite steering “Jurassic World” to become the fourth highest grossing movie of all time when it came out in June of last year.

The sequel to “Jurassic World” shall be directed by Juan Antonio Bayona. He is described as a genius in his own right. He previously helmed “The Impossible” and the upcoming movie “A Monster Calls” so he is confident that he can measure up to the success of Colin Trevorrow for directing the first movie that banked $1.67 billion dollars in the box-office last year.

In an interview with a Spanish magazine, J.A. Bayona, said that the franchise is in the Champion’s League of cinema and claimed that he accepted the offer to direct “Jurassic World 2” because of the involvement of critically-acclaimed producer and director Steven Spielberg and Frank Marshall, reports Scified.

He also disclosed that the budget for “Jurassic World 2” would be $260 million, which is nearly twice as much as the $150 million budget of “Jurassic World.” But he did not explain or point out a specific reason why the producers have decided to almost double the budget of the sequel.

What seems clear at this point is that “Jurassic World 2” would be bigger in scale because of its bigger budget when the movie hits global cinemas on June 22, 2018.

Second movie of a trilogy

“Jurassic World 2” is set to start filming in Hawaii early next year. It has already been confirmed that main stars Chris Pratt, who plays Owen Grady, and Bryce Dallas Howard, who plays park manager Claire Dearing, would be returning to reprise their roles in the sequel.

It has also been confirmed that the sequel is going to be the second movie in a trilogy.

There are also rumors going around that some of the stars of the first dinosaur film trilogy, “Jurassic Park” would be making an appearance in the sequel. It could be recalled that “Jurassic World” is themed after the quote by Dr. Alan Grant, played by Sam Neill, in “Jurassic Park.”

Neill is also rumored to return in “Jurassic World 2” and so are other stars including Jeff Goldblum and Laura Dern. However, all these are mere speculations and shall only be confirmed or denied by the producers of the dinosaur franchise.

Other than the possible addition of characters from the previous franchise, it has also been reported that Claire Dearing is going to transform all throughout the film trilogy, details News Everyday.

A whole new breed of dinosaurs

First were the reports that “Jurassic World 2” shall feature militarized dinosaurs, banking on the premise that Owen Grady managed to train the velociraptors. Subsequently, the rumors started flying that the sequel to the 2015 hit dinosaur movie shall feature a whole new breed of dinosaurs to bring more terror just like the Indominus rex did in the first movie.

The speculations appeared plausible considering that they were based on what transpired during “Jurassic World.”

It can be recalled that Dr. Henry Wu, played by B.D. Wong, was able to escape Isla Nublar, bringing along with him several dinosaur embryos, one of which was used to create the genetically-engineered Indominus rex in “Jurassic World.”

Dr. Wu previously worked with Vic Hoskin, played by Vincent D’Onofrio, to create a new breed of dinosaurs for possible used by the military. This particular plotline is being rumored to become a springboard for a storyline of “Jurassic World 2.”

According to the same set of rumors, Dr. Wu and Hoskin were actually planning to create armored dinosaurs that will protect people and fight crimes in the upcoming sequel.
